What exactly are these “hidden files”?
These aren’t malicious or corrupted pieces of data—they’re fragments of information that persist in digital systems, often unnoticed during routine maintenance or data purges. They can include old metadata, cached content, or residual records with traceable links to public or private systems.
Does this affect privacy or security?
In some cases, yes. Users may not realize that certain data remains accessible through indirect digital pathways. The insights help identify when and how such traces exist, enabling better choices around digital cleanup and privacy protection.
